Second residence or funding property: What’s the distinction, and does it matter?

Typically, a second residence refers to an actual property property that’s owner-occupied, that means the proprietor shall be residing in it at the very least a part of the time. It could confer with a cottage, a trip residence or a weekday residence (like a rental) for somebody who commutes far to work in a metropolis. A multi-unit dwelling the place the proprietor lives in one of many models and rents out the others can also be thought of an owner-occupied residence. 

For mortgage lenders, it’s the “owner-occupied” half that issues. In case your second or third property is non-owner-occupied (that means you’ll not be residing there in any respect), then it’s thought of an funding property. And which means you’ll have to satisfy particular necessities to get a mortgage. Some smaller lenders don’t present mortgages for funding properties.

Upcoming modifications to mortgage and down fee guidelines

Beginning on Dec. 15, 2024, consumers will have the ability to get an insured mortgage for houses valued at as much as $1.5 million, up from the earlier restrict of $1 million. At present, houses value $1 million or extra require a down fee of 20% and are usually not eligible for mortgage default insurance coverage. Together with elevating the cap for insured mortgages, the federal government has introduced new down fee necessities for houses valued at as much as $1.5 million. Efficient Dec. 15, residence consumers will want a down fee of 5% of the primary $500,000 of the acquisition, and 10% of the portion of the acquisition value between $500,000 and $1.5 million. Canadians will want a down fee of 20% for a house valued at $1.5 million or extra.

Are you able to afford a second residence? 

In the event you’re in a position to purchase a second property outright, with out borrowing any funds, the method is pretty easy. Nevertheless, when you anticipate to use for a second property mortgage, your lender might want to consider your monetary profile and danger. It should take a look at your earnings, your gross debt service (GDS) ratio and total debt service (TDS) ratio, your credit score rating and different elements to find out when you qualify. Some lenders will permit a portion of the rental earnings out of your future property to depend in direction of your earnings, growing the quantity you may borrow. 

If you’re supplied a mortgage, the rate of interest shall be based mostly in your profile, in addition to present market rates of interest and different elements. That rate of interest could have a big affect on the general affordability of your new residence, so it pays to check gives and store round for the best mortgage rate you will discover. Right here’s methods to know when you can afford to buy a second property.
